Mahinda Samarasinghe steps down from Parliamentary post

November 25, 2021 at 1:05 PM

Ruling party Parliamentarian Mahinda Samarasinghe today handed over his letter of resignation as a Member of Parliament.

MP Samarasinghe handed over his letter of resignation to the Secretary-General of Parliament.

Mahinda Samarasinghe is set to assume duties as the Sri Lanka Ambassador to the United States and Mexico. 

Earlier this month, he revealed that President Gotabaya Rajapaksa had requested him to take up the position, and he had accepted the request.

Samarasinghe had also stated that he will leave for the United State of America on the 29th of November.

He revealed that it was important for Sri Lanka to be present at the United Nations Human Rights Council, at a time when the United States of America is to sit at the UNHRC as a member from 2022. (NewsWire)
